History of the lake

On the map, published in 1847 in Tiflis, Salt Lake was not yet inflicted. This confirms that at that time the reservoir as a separate object did not exist. The lake entered the Kuban Estuary, which broke up into several small ones after a while. During the period 1850-1912 years. The salty lake separated from other reservoirs and became a separate object. At first it was called Bugazsky. Then it was renamed Salt.

Description of the pond

If you look at the watershed from the watershed, it seems great. Salt Lake (Taman) has high banks, on which grow cereals and wormwood. And only in one place the pond is open to the sea, but it is separated from it by a backfill. The water in the lake is framed by white breakers. But they, if you approach the pond, turn out to be a dazzlingly sparkling, clean, coarse-grained crust of salt.

The lake is small, only 1.5 km long and 1,000 m wide. And the maximum depth of the reservoir is only 10 centimeters. The lake feeds - rare atmospheric precipitation and sea water, rolling through the natural shaft during heavy storms. Therefore in summer Salt Lake (Taman) almost completely dries up. And the remaining water accumulates salt: 400 grams per liter.

On the overflow for many years a beautiful beach was formed, the length of which is much further than the boundaries of the salt pond. It consists of fine quartz sand with impurities of pebbles and shells. The beach is small - only 100 meters wide. But its length is impressive - 40 kilometers. The beach starts from the Salt Lake and ends only in Anapa.

How was the mud formed?

Earlier in the lake there were trades. People collected salt, which remained after evaporation of the water. But in 1952 this development of the lake stopped. But the reservoir opened to people their new properties. Under the crust of salt was a large layer of curative mud. This is a black sludge. It is very plastic, and to the touch it is greasy. Il has a strong smell of hydrogen sulfide.

When dirt enters the air, it becomes oxidized and becomes gray. But the ooze, immersed in the lake, again turns black. In 1968, the mud was examined, it turned out that it contains a huge amount of hydrogen sulphide, bromine and iodine. And clogging impurities in the mud are completely absent. Studies of mud have shown that it is curative.

Salt Lake (Taman) for centuries keeps healing silt. It is formed from the remains of dead plants and animal organisms that fall to the bottom of the lake. This is an excellent food for bacteria. They oxidize residues with the help of sea water. And as a result, bacteria get vital energy. Due to the reduction of sulfates, the composition of the water changes. There is a lot of hydrogen sulfide in it. The mud of the lake lay for centuries on the bottom, forming a healing mud.
